BURGLARY AT CHRISTCHURCH
iSTIfiALING FURNITURE IN A FOG. By Telegraph—Press Association. Christchurck, Last Night. An extensive burglary was committed in the city on the night of 7th June during a dense fog, thieves taking a considerable quantity of furniture from a furniture warehouse. Thej used a cart to take the stuff away. To-day detectives 'irrest<d a secondhand dealer in Sydenitfiiii on a charge of burglary. The stolen goods were found ■packed away at the rear of a Chinaman's house.
